Vacuums vary widely when it comes to weight, but vacuums intended for cleaning stairs tend to be on the lighter side. Many vacuums for this specific use will weigh as little as one or two pounds and go up to 10 or 15 pounds, depending on the model. Just note, typically, the bigger the vacuum, the greater the suction power (and dustbin size). Here’s a run-down of the best way to use the tools you are likely to already have… Weight & Portability. One of the most important factors when choosing a stair vacuum is weight. The lighter a vacuum is, the easier it’ll be to carry up and down the stairs. A lightweight design also makes cleaning the rest of your house less tiring. Don’t overlook the size of a vacuum either – compact machines are much easier to use in tight spaces, corners and edges.
